2008 European Women's Champions Cup

Groups and Schedule

The groups for the 2007-2008 European Women's Champion's Cup have been decided. The annual event, in its fourth season, will be held in three rounds.

The first round will feature 16 teams split into four groups. The teams will play in round robin tournaments from October 5-7 with the winners advancing to the next round. The second round, from November 30-December 2, will feature two groups of four teams each. Four teams are automatically qualified to the second round and will be joined by the four first-round winners.

The EWCC Final Tournament will then be held from January 29-February 3 in Stockholm, Sweden. It will be a five-team round-robin tournament to which the defending champion AIK Solna is automatically qualified.

EWCC Super Final January 29 - February 3, 2008 in Stockholm-Vallentuna

Host team is the title-holder AIK Solna (SWE). HC Lugano (SUI), Aisulu Almaty (KAZ), Espoo Blues (FIN) and OSC Berlin (GER) qualified for the EWCC Super Final. The games are played in the Vallentuna ishall.
